I have a street layer for routing. I'm using the QNEAT3 plugin for QGIS 3.40.3 but it keeps making impossible turns. For example, it takes turns on bridges over a highway to the highway directly instead of taking the correct exit.

The data provider also gave us a table with turn restrictions. Is there a way for QNEAT or a different routing plugin to take these turn restrictions into account? Or is there another way to prevent wrong turns e.g. by using topology?
